I'm trying to use preamps in Motu Traveler for Protools LE with Digi003 by Optical Cable.
It seems like somebody posted the thread regarding the same question,but he/she didn't post the specific details.(Especially, I need details for internal routing) Does anybody know how to set up motu traveler for DIGI003 using Optical cable for ADAT? Thanks a lot!!! |

Generally you would connect the optical cable to the output of your Motu and the input of the 003, and set your clock source to Optical in LE. Make sure the sample rates are the same on both units.

All above is good info. A few more details might help here. Going to a Pro Tools session and hitting Setup>IO setup>Input tab, hit the DEFAULT button to quickly add the lightpipe inputs on the grid(which can also be done manually). Another detail to check in PT is; go to Hardware Setup and see that Optical is set to ADAT(and not SPDIF). The stumbling block here may be the internal setup on the MOTU unit. I don't have one, but did use a Presonus Firestudio and it required some setup before it would work in PT. I had to load in the Presonus software and assign all the IO and lightpipe routing(and it took a full afternoon). Lots of fudging and I managed to get it working great, so be patient, start with the MOTU setup software and make sure your analog inputs are assigned to the MOTU lightpipe outputs(until that is set, nothing will work)
